首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

DataTables DT:单击单元格的重置值

DataTables DT是一个流行的JavaScript库,用于在网页上创建交互式的数据表格。它提供了丰富的功能和灵活的配置选项,使开发人员能够轻松地处理大量数据并实现各种交互操作。

在DataTables中,单击单元格的重置值是指当用户单击某个单元格时,将该单元格的值重置为初始值或默认值。这通常用于重置或撤销用户对单元格内容的修改。

DataTables提供了一个名为cell().invalidate()的方法,可以用于重置单元格的值。通过将该方法应用于特定的单元格,可以使其重新加载原始数据并重置为初始值。

以下是使用DataTables DT实现单击单元格重置值的示例代码:

代码语言:javascript
复制
$(document).ready(function() {
    var table = $('#example').DataTable();

    $('#example tbody').on('click', 'td', function() {
        var cell = table.cell(this);
        cell.data(cell.defaultContent()).invalidate();
    });
});

在上述代码中,我们首先初始化了一个DataTables实例,并将其赋值给变量table。然后,我们通过监听表格的tbody元素上的点击事件来捕获用户单击的单元格。在点击事件处理程序中,我们使用table.cell(this)方法获取被点击的单元格对象,并使用cell.defaultContent()方法获取该单元格的默认内容。最后,我们使用cell.data()方法将单元格的值重置为默认内容,并使用invalidate()方法使其重新加载数据。

这样,当用户单击某个单元格时,该单元格的值将被重置为初始值或默认值。

DataTables DT的优势在于其丰富的功能和灵活的配置选项,使开发人员能够轻松地创建交互式的数据表格。它还提供了许多扩展和插件,可以进一步增强表格的功能和样式。

DataTables DT的应用场景非常广泛,适用于各种需要展示和处理大量数据的网页应用。例如,数据报表、数据分析、数据管理系统、电子商务平台等都可以使用DataTables DT来实现数据表格的展示和交互操作。

腾讯云提供了一系列与数据处理和存储相关的产品,可以与DataTables DT结合使用。其中,推荐的产品包括:

  1. 云数据库MySQL:腾讯云的MySQL数据库服务,提供高可用、可扩展的关系型数据库解决方案。适用于存储和管理大量结构化数据。产品介绍链接:云数据库MySQL
  2. 云数据库CynosDB:腾讯云的分布式关系型数据库服务,基于开源的TiDB项目。具有高可用、强一致性和水平扩展等特点,适用于处理大规模的结构化数据。产品介绍链接:云数据库CynosDB
  3. 对象存储COS:腾讯云的对象存储服务,提供高可靠性、低成本的海量数据存储解决方案。适用于存储和管理各种类型的非结构化数据,如图片、视频、文档等。产品介绍链接:对象存储COS

通过结合DataTables DT和腾讯云的相关产品,开发人员可以实现强大的数据处理和展示功能,并获得可靠的数据存储和管理解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券